Answer:

1. h = 12/b

2. h = 8 in

Explanation:

Part 1

Use the formula for the area of a parallelogram:

A = bh, where b- length, h - height

Since the area is constant, 12 in², the formula for the height is:

bh = 12

h = 12/b

Part 2

If b = 1.5 in, the height is:

h = 12/1.5 = 8 in

The height is too much compared to the base, this is because the area is fixed and the height gets greater if the base gets smaller.

The height and base are inversely proportional.
